#295c9e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295c9e is composed of 16.1% red, 36.1%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.1% cyan, 41.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 213.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 39%. #295c9e color hex could be obtained by blending #52b8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#295c9e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295c9e has RGB values of R:41, G:92,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2710686.

Shades and Tints of #295c9e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#295c9e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6368 is the less saturated color, while #0357c4 is the most saturated one.
